DaveTV Launches B2B Video Platform

  • October 25, 2006
Aiming to stake a bigger claim in the video-sharing market, Dave Networks, which runs video-sharing site DaveTV, has started a white label service that allows businesses to create custom video sites. The business-to-business platform lets organizations set up community sites with social features such as profile pages, blogs and user-generated video tailored to particular brands or affinity groups. The move comes several weeks after Dave.TV launched a service that allows users to install personalized versions of the video portal on their own Web sites. The enterprise offering encompasses a suite of Dave Networks applications, including its content delivery and social broadcast systems and its Flash-based MyTVBox media player. MGM's Stargate SG-1, R&B band Earth, Wind and Fire, and the Urban Sports League are among the early adopters of the company's new B2B platform.
